Experimental Ultraviolet Carcinogenesis

1993
Much of our information on UV carcinogenesis has come from investigations carried out in animal models. Skin cancers have been induced experimentally with UV radiation in a variety of laboratory animals, including mice, rats, guinea pigs, and opossums.
